About Aïden
Aïden, with its charming diaeresis, immediately evokes a sense of modern flair while carrying ancient Irish roots. This unisex name, meaning "little fire" or "fiery one," is perfect for parents seeking a name that feels both spirited and contemporary. It suits a child with a vibrant personality, promising an energetic presence from the start. Unlike its more common spelling, the addition of the umlaut in Aïden gives it an unexpected touch of European sophistication, perhaps explaining its popularity in France and Belgium. It's a choice that feels fresh, globally aware, and full of lively character, without straying too far from its warm, familiar sound.
